THE WOMEN OF WEST KINGSTON

A pensive Pauline Perez stood at the entrance of the Kingston Public Hospital (KPH) in Hannah Town, west Kingston, as security forces frantically moved wounded persons to the emergency ward. The hospital, located in one of the Jamaica capitol’s most crime-ridden areas, was ground zero during a bloody confrontation between a joint military/police force and gunmen in May.

It was the first time in four days that Perez, a 51 year-old mother of four children, had left her home in nearby Denham Town, another west Kingston community that saw heavy fighting. Police said seventy-three civilians and three members of Jamaica’s armed forces died in the two-day fire fight which was sparked by the pending extradition of west Kingston enforcer and alleged drug lord, Christopher ‘Dudus’ Coke. HITTING MENOPAUSE ON THE EARLY SIDE? YOU MUST READ THIS

Women who go through early menopause appear to have more than twice the risk of having a heart attack, stroke or other cardiovascular-disease event later in life than women who do not experience early menopause, a new study indicates.

    THE DIRECTOR’S CUT

    Saint Lucian Davina Iyanola Lee is one of the faces of the new wave of Caribbean creatives that express their artistic vision through film, video and experimental art. In 2009 she received a Cinematic Entrepreneurial Motivational Award (a technical grant) from the United Nations Development Organisation (UNIDO) for her short film ‘The Coming of Org & Other Stories’. For the last ten years, Lee has been producing and directing television shows, documentaries and music videos.
